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kettering to Navigation Road start from £69.40 one way, or £70.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kettering to Navigation Road are available for £78.90 one way, or £92.90 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Kettering Train Station is well-equipped to meet the needs of its passengers. The ticket office is open from 6:00 a.m. to 8:30 p.m. on weekdays, with similar hours over the weekend.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are readily available and accessible, and there's even the option to collect tickets bought online. Ensuring a smooth travel experience for everyone, the station boasts step-free access and a multitude of accessible features, including tactile paving and induction loops.

Passengers can appreciate the cozy waiting areas available daily, complemented by accessible seating and heated rooms. For those needing additional support, customer help points and staff assistance are available throughout the station. You'll also find essentials such as toilets, baby-changing facilities, and a selection of refreshments for a pleasant travel experience.

Onward Travel Options

Kettering Station is not just a stopping point but also a launchpad to explore further. Travelers have excellent onward transport options with taxis awaiting outside the station and convenient connections to various bus services. Rail replacement services are situated nearby on Northfield Avenue should they be required.

Facilities at Navigation Road Station

Navigation Road station, while modest in size, provides essential amenities for travelers. Although there is no traditional ticket office, passengers can make use of ticket machines available on-site for buying and collecting tickets. These machines are accessible and user-friendly, catering to a broad range of passengers. For those utilizing smartcards, the station also issues them, although you won't find smartcard validators here.

Accessibility is a priority at Navigation Road. It's recognized as a Category B station, which means there's step-free access in specific areas. For instance, services heading towards Manchester and Chester are easily accessible from the level crossing at the junction of Navigation Road and Wellington Road. There is an accessible ramp and seating area, but it's worth noting the absence of waiting rooms and staffed support. There's no CCTV or dedicated luggage storage, so travelers should plan accordingly. Despite these limitations, you'll find well-marked platforms and helpful journey assistance whenever needed.

Onward Travel Connections

For those continuing their adventures beyond Navigation Road, several onward travel connections are available. The Metrolink tram stop, positioned conveniently on the adjacent platform, offers quick access to broader Greater Manchester. For detailed tram information, consider contacting GMPTE at 0161 228 7811. Taxis are another option, with services available through Cab4You, offering personalized transport tailored to your schedule.

Bus services also provide an excellent travel alternative, with rail replacement services clearly signposted, ensuring seamless transfers between modes of transport. Call the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more details on local bus routes and schedules.
